Bleacher Report has the Bucs with the 22nd ranked offense going into the season. Is that too high, too low, or just about right? I'll leave that question to you experts here.
The Tampa Bay Buccaneers were able to stave off a complete free-fall in the first year of Tom Brady's retirement. Baker Mayfield turned out to be a pretty good fit and earned a contract extension.
However, the offense was really reliant on the trio of Mike Evans, Chris Godwin and running back Rachaad White. Compared to the offenses ahead of them, they just don't have many weapons that are going to scare defenses.
They didn't do much to change that in the offseason. Drafting Graham Barton, who should be a Day 1 starter at center, was the biggest move they made on offense. With Evans getting another year older and Mayfield struggling with consistency throughout his career, the Bucs project to be about the same if not a little worse in 2024.
How They Can Improve
Someone has to step up.
Evans and Godwin accounted for 43.5 percent of the team's total offensive yards. When you add in Rachaad White's 1,539 yards from scrimmage, the trio combined for 73.7 percent of the offense. That isn't the way to climb the rankings in a league filled with dynamic offenses.
Trey Palmer had flashes, and Cade Otton was fourth on the team in receiving at 24 years old. If the Bucs have another opportunity to add a playmaker, they should get aggressive to do it.
